function UISubmit(formid)
{
var objForm = document.getElementById(formid);
ShowBlock(objForm,formid);
JsHttpRequest.query(
'mods0/ui/backend.php',
{
q: objForm
},
function(result)
{
if (result)
{
//���������� �� �������!!!
//document.getElementById("arrays").innerHTML = result["Cod"]+result["Flds"]+"
"+result["OtherFlds"];
if (result["sRedirect"]) JSRedirect(result["sRedirect"]);
// ������� ��������
document.getElementById((formid+"sRet")).innerHTML = result["Cod"];
TurnOnErrors(result["Flds"], result["OtherFlds"]);
HideBlock(objForm,formid);
}
},
false
);
}
function KeyUp(event,formid)
{
var keyCode = event.which;
if (keyCode == undefined)
keyCode = event.keyCode;
if (keyCode == 13)
UISubmit(formid);
}
function ShowBlock(objForm,formid)
{
var innerDiv = document.getElementById("InnerDiv_"+formid);
var photodiv = document.getElementById("photodiv_"+formid);
innerDiv.style.display = "block";
innerDiv.style.width = objForm.clientWidth+"px";
innerDiv.style.height = objForm.clientHeight+"px";
innerDiv.style.top = -objForm.clientHeight+"px";
}
function HideBlock(objForm,formid)
{
var innerDiv = document.getElementById("InnerDiv_"+formid);
innerDiv.style.display = "none";
}
function TurnOnErrors(turn_on,turn_off)
{
var arr_on = turn_on.split(" ");
var arr_off = turn_off.split(" ");
var i;
for (i=0; i